#6bef44 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6bef44 is composed of 42% red, 93.7%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 71.5%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 106.3 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 60.2%. #6bef44 color hex could be obtained by blending #d6ff88 with #00df00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

#6bef44 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6bef44 has RGB values of R:107, G:239,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.72,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 7073604.

Shades and Tints of #6bef44
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c01 is the darkest color, while #fafef9 is the lightest one.
